The combination of multiple-input multiple-output (MIMO) and Space-Time Block Coding (STBC) is a potential solution for increasing throughput and reliability in data transmission. A pipelined architecture for a Schnorr-Euchner algorithm based sphere decoder used in STBC systems is proposed in this paper. Delay Tolerant Networks (DTNs) are sparse mobile ad-hoc networks in which there is typically no complete path between the source and the destination. Data routing in DTNs is challenging, and has attracted much attention from the research community. The emergence of cognitive radio network technology provides network nodes with abundant licensed and unlicensed channels to select for routing. Traditional routing methods that minimize hop count often do not leverage the full capabilities of cognitive radio users.
